The fundamental frequencies of vibrations of air column in pipe open at both ends and in pipe closed at one end are $n_1$ and $n_2$ respectively, then \dots

Show Hint

Closing one end of a previously open tube immediately drops its fundamental pitch by exactly one full octave (halving its frequency). This is why instruments like the clarinet (effectively closed) can play much lower notes than flutes of similar size!

  • $n_1 = n_2$
  • $n_1 = 2n_2$
  • $2n_1 = n_2$
  • $3n_1 = 4n_2$
Show Solution

The Correct Option is B

Solution and Explanation

Step 1: Understanding the Concept:
The fundamental frequency of an air column depends on whether the ends are open (antinodes) or closed (nodes).

Step 2: Formula Application:

For an open pipe of length $L$: $n_1 = V/2L$. For a closed pipe of length $L$: $n_2 = V/4L$.

Step 3: Explanation:

Comparing the two: $n_1 = \frac{V}{2L} = 2 \times \left( \frac{V}{4L} \right) = 2n_2$.

Step 4: Final Answer:

The relationship is $n_1 = 2n_2$.
